Shigama Onsen Shiogama is located in Shiogama City, Miyagi Prefecture, on the shores of Matsushima Bay — one of Japan's Three Views (Nihon Sankei), a landscape of over 260 pine-covered islands rising from calm coastal waters that has been venerated as a place of sublime natural beauty since the Heian period, celebrated by haiku master Matsuo Bashō in his masterpiece travel diary 'The Narrow Road to the Deep North.' The chloride-rich hot spring waters draw from the coastal geothermal resources of Shiogama's shoreline, with the saline mineral composition reflecting the mineral character of Matsushima Bay's protected coastal waters, valued for their warming and circulation-stimulating properties for this active fishing port community. Shiogama is Japan's leading port for fresh tuna offloading, and the combination of therapeutic coastal mineral bathing and access to some of Japan's freshest maguro tuna served at the Shiogama Fish Market sushi restaurants makes this one of Japan's most gastronomically and scenically extraordinary coastal hot spring destinations.
